#bb235c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b235c is composed of 73.3% red, 13.7%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.3% magenta, 50.8%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 337.5 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 43.5%. #bb235c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46b8 with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#bb235c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bb235c has RGB values of R:187, G:35,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.51,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12264284.

Shades and Tints of #bb235c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b235c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77676d is the less saturated color, while #dd0153 is the most saturated one.
